Surface Finishes | Description | Services | Applicable Materials |
---|---|---|---|
Anodizing | Anodizing enhances corrosion resistance, boosts wear resistance and hardness, and protects the metal surface. It is commonly used in mechanical components, aerospace and automotive parts, precision instruments, and more. | CNC Machining, Sheet metal fabrication | Aluminum |
Bead Blasting | Bead blasting creates a smooth, matte surface finish on parts, primarily for aesthetic purposes. It can also be followed by additional surface treatments for enhanced functionality. | CNC Machining, Sheet metal fabrication | ABS, Aluminum, Brass, Stainless Steel, Steel |
Powder Coating | Powder coating is a type of finish applied as a dry, free-flowing powder. Unlike traditional liquid paint, which relies on evaporating solvents, powder coating is applied electrostatically and then cured using heat or ultraviolet light. | CNC Machining, Sheet metal fabrication | Aluminum, Stainless Steel, Steel |
Electroplating | Electroplating can serve functional, decorative, or corrosion-resistant purposes. It is widely used across various industries, including automotive, where chrome plating of steel parts is a common application. | CNC Machining, Sheet metal fabrication | Aluminum, steel, stainless steel |
Polishing | Polishing is a process that creates a smooth, shiny surface through physical rubbing or chemical treatment. It results in a surface with high specular reflection, though in some materials, it may reduce diffuse reflection. | CNC Machining, Sheet metal fabrication | Aluminum, Brass, Stainless Steel, Steel |
Brushing | Brushing is a surface finishing process that creates a matte texture and enhances durability by using abrasive brushes. It’s commonly applied to metals like stainless steel for a consistent, functional, and visually appealing finish. | CNC Machining, Sheet metal fabrication | Aluminum |
Painting | Painting involves applying a layer of paint to a part's surface, with custom color matching to Pantone specifications. Available finishes include matte, gloss, and metallic options. | CNC Machining, Sheet metal fabrication | Aluminum, Stainless Steel, Steel |
Alodine | Chromate conversion coating, commonly referred to as Alodine, is a chemical treatment that protects aluminum from corrosion. It also serves as a base layer for priming and painting parts. | CNC Machining, Sheet metal fabrication | Aluminum |
Part Marking | Part marking is a cost-effective way to add logos or custom lettering to your designs and is often used for custom part tagging during full-scale production. | CNC Machining, Sheet metal fabrication | Aluminum |
